LYRASIS is the world’s largest regional membership organization serving libraries and information professionals. LYRASIS provides opportunities for networking and collaboration, presents innovative solutions, and offers significant cost savings through group purchasing for products and services.

Pre-paid Online Courses from LYRASIS

Indiana library and information professionals are now welcome to take any of hundreds of pre-paid live online courses from LYRASIS. Unlike the self-paced courses in the WebJunction Indiana catalog, LYRASIS courses are taught live online by professional instructors. LYRASIS courses normally cost between $120 and $320, but are now available at no cost. The Indiana State Library purchased hundreds of LEU-approved course units for Indiana library professionals. This offer will last until these units are exhausted and perhaps longer depending upon the popularity of the courses.

If you would like to take a class at no charge, first fill out the LYRASIS course application form to gain access to the required authorization code. This code will be provided once the State Library verifies that the individual making the request has no more than four uncompleted classes and less than 10 completed classes in the past twelve months. Please note that LYRASIS courses are subject to change or cancellation. Complete instructions and a listing of upcoming courses can be located at the link below:
